A concise and thorough guide to treasury "Essentials of Managing Treasury" is a handy primer for treasury, describing what treasury is and how it relates to the rest of an organization.

It gives readers a strong understanding of the relationship of each area to the broader organization with descriptions of each of the functional areas within treasury.

It provides helpful coverage of cash forecasting, treasury risks, managing cash, treasury practices, and benefits and issues to consider when selecting and implementing treasury technology and services.

It also features examples and tips and techniques for the real world.

Karen A. Horcher, CFA, CGA (Vancouver, BC, Canada), provides consulting and training in treasury, capital markets, and financial risk management for corporations, financial institutions, governments and regulators, and professional services firms.

She is the author of several finance and treasury-related books.
